Level 2 simulates your project and its vicinity: traffic and parking demand, pedestrian flow and evacuation, sun and shadow on facades and public spaces, electrical loads and utility networks. Includes everything in Level 1 — the 3D world becomes the interface to the numbers.

Level 2 contains Level 1 entirely — the selling world and the measured world are the same model. When the project opens, the same twin can graduate to Level 3.

What Level 2 simulates

  • Traffic, junctions, and parking demand around the project
  • Pedestrian flow, crowding, and evacuation scenarios
  • Sun, shadow, and seasonal light on facades and public space
  • Electrical loads, utilities, and infrastructure capacity
  • Construction phasing and site logistics
  • Everything in Level 1 — the walkable world is the interface

Proof: a smart-city corridor in Madinah

A city-scale twin of a transit initiative in Madinah Al-Munawwarah: the full BRT corridor with dedicated lanes, stations and pedestrian bridges, passenger flow, and environmental and zoning layers — explored from aerial to street level, before ground was ever broken.
